/*
 * iPAQ uses Atmel microcontroller to service a few of peripheral devices.
 * This controller connect to UART1 of SA11x0.
 */

static void
atmelgpio_init(struct atmelgpio_softc *sc)
{
	/* 8 bits no parity 1 stop bit */
	bus_space_write_4(sc->sc_iot, sc->sc_ioh, SACOM_CR0, CR0_DSS);

	/* Set baud rate 115k */
	bus_space_write_4(sc->sc_iot, sc->sc_ioh, SACOM_CR1, 0);
	bus_space_write_4(sc->sc_iot, sc->sc_ioh, SACOM_CR2, SACOMSPEED(115200));

	/* RX/TX enable, RX/TX FIFO interrupt enable */
	bus_space_write_4(sc->sc_iot, sc->sc_ioh, SACOM_CR3,
			 (CR3_RXE | CR3_TXE | CR3_RIE | CR3_TIE));
}

static void
rxtx_data(struct atmelgpio_softc  *sc, int id, int size, uint8_t *buf,
	  struct atmel_rx *rxbuf)
{
	int 		i, checksum, length, rx_data;
	uint8_t		data[MAX_SENDSIZE];

	length = size + FRAME_OVERHEAD_SIZE;

	while (! (bus_space_read_4(sc->sc_iot, sc->sc_ioh, SACOM_SR0) & SR0_TFS))
		;

		data[0] = (uint8_t)FRAME_SOF; 
		data[1] = (uint8_t)((id << 4) | size);
		checksum = data[1];
		i = 2;
		while (size--)	{
			data[i++] = *buf;
			checksum += (uint8_t)(*buf++);
		}
		data[length-1] = checksum;

	while (! (bus_space_read_4(sc->sc_iot, sc->sc_ioh, SACOM_SR1) & SR1_TNF))
		;
		i = 0;
		while (i < length)
			bus_space_write_4(sc->sc_iot, sc->sc_ioh, SACOM_DR, data[i++]);

	delay(10000);
#if 0
	while (! (bus_space_read_4(sc->sc_iot, sc->sc_ioh, SACOM_SR0) &
		 (SR0_RID | SR0_RFS)))
#endif
	rxbuf->state = STATE_SOF;
	while (bus_space_read_4(sc->sc_iot, sc->sc_ioh, SACOM_SR1) & SR1_RNE) {

		rx_data = bus_space_read_4(sc->sc_iot, sc->sc_ioh, SACOM_DR);
			DPRINTF(("DATA = %x\n", rx_data));

		switch (rxbuf->state) {
		case STATE_SOF:
			if (rx_data == FRAME_SOF)
				rxbuf->state = STATE_ID;
			break;
		case STATE_ID:
			rxbuf->id = (rx_data & 0xf0) >> 4;
			rxbuf->len = rx_data & 0x0f;
			rxbuf->idx = 0;
			rxbuf->checksum = rx_data;
			rxbuf->state = (rxbuf->len > 0 ) ? STATE_DATA : STATE_EOF;
			break;
		case STATE_DATA:
			rxbuf->checksum += rx_data;
			rxbuf->data[rxbuf->idx] = rx_data;
			if (++rxbuf->idx == rxbuf->len)
				rxbuf->state = STATE_EOF;
			break;
		case STATE_EOF:
			rxbuf->state = STATE_SOF;
			if (rx_data == FRAME_EOF || rx_data == rxbuf->checksum)
				DPRINTF(("frame EOF\n"));
			else
				DPRINTF(("BadFrame\n"));
			break;
		default:
			break;
		}
	}
}
